If we write the equation as

(x0)2+(y0)2=9

we can interpret the left-hand side as the square of the distance between the points (x,y) and (0,0). The whole equation says that the distance from a point (x,y) to the origin should be constant and equal to 9=3 , which describes a circle with its centre at the origin and radius 3.
